The procession route

King Charles' coronation route

In contrast to the Queen at her coronation, the King and Queen Consort will take the identical 1.3-mile path to and from the ceremony.

They may journey down The Mall through Admiralty Arch, take the south aspect of Trafalgar Sq., then go alongside Whitehall and Parliament Avenue, take the east and south sides of Parliament Sq. to Broad Sanctuary, earlier than arriving on the Abbey.

The Queen took a for much longer route after her coronation, travelling 5 miles by way of Whitehall, Trafalgar Sq., Pall Mall, Hyde Park Nook, Marble Arch, Oxford Circus, and eventually down the Mall to finish at Buckingham Palace.

The brand new King and Queen will journey within the Diamond Jubilee State Coach on their method to the ceremony and use the 260-year-old Gold State Coach for the return journey.

The place is the ceremony and who’s main it?

Westminster Abbey floorplan, showing the Coronation Theatre
Picture:
Westminster Abbey floorplan, exhibiting the Coronation Theatre

Like each coronation within the final 900 years, the ceremony for the King will happen at Westminster Abbey, the place the Queen’s funeral was held in September and the place the Prince and Princess of Wales married in 2011.

The service shall be carried out by the Archbishop of Canterbury, a place at the moment held by Justin Welby. The Archbishop of Canterbury has presided over virtually each coronation because the Norman Conquest in 1066.

The Earl Marshal – the Duke of Norfolk – is in general cost of the coronation.

He’s Oxford-educated father-of-five Edward Fitzalan-Howard, 67, and was liable for organising Elizabeth II’s funeral, in addition to the Accession and State Openings of Parliament.

He was banned from driving for six months in September for utilizing his cell phone behind the wheel regardless of claiming he wanted his licence to rearrange the upcoming coronation.

What occurs throughout a coronation?

There are six fundamental phases to the coronation: the popularity, the oath, the anointing, the investiture (which incorporates the crowning), the enthronement and the homage.

In the course of the ceremony, the King will swear to uphold the legislation and the Church of England, be anointed with holy oil, obtain the Royal Orb and sceptres and be topped with the strong gold St Edward’s Crown. Learn extra in regards to the crowning ceremony here.

Buckingham Palace has announced the dukes, bishops, friends and retired generals who’re set to tackle ceremonial duties throughout the coronation.

Greater than 50 individuals, together with representatives from orders of chivalry, the army and wider public life, have been chosen to participate within the historic occasion, and have been chosen due to their “important service”, the Palace mentioned.

Amongst them are TV presenter Floella Benjamin, former MI5 chief Baroness Elizabeth Manningham-Buller and Lincolnshire farmer Francis Dymoke.

Mr Dymoke, as he’s the proprietor of the Scrivelsby nation property, would be the King’s champion and carry the Royal Normal.

The order of procession into Westminster Abbey has additionally been revealed, with religion leaders and representatives going first adopted by governors-general, prime ministers and flag bearers from every of the 15 realms the place the King is head of state.

Forward of Prime Minister Rishi Sunak and his spouse Akshata Murty, the UK’s flag bearer shall be Cadet Warrant Officer Elliott Tyson-Lee.

The King and Queen Consort’s procession will comply with, led by the Marquess of Anglesey, the Duke of Westminster, the Earl of Caledon and the Earl of Dundee, who will carry the Requirements of the Quarterings of the Royal Arms and the Normal of the Principality of Wales.

How will it’s completely different to the Queen’s coronation in 1953?

Whereas the 1953 coronation was three hours lengthy and had 8,000 company in attendance, the ceremony for the King is anticipated to be shorter and smaller in scope.

The Queen’s coronation was the primary to be televised and was credited with bringing TV into the mainstream.

Greater than 20 million individuals watched the service on tv, many crowded round neighbours’ screens, outnumbering the radio viewers for the primary time.
